A few weeks ago, a video of a elderly woman ordering a pump attendant to fill her car with Ksh70,000 worth of petrol went viral on social media platforms.
The attended asked: “How many litres of petrol do you want?”
She responded: “Weka ya Ksh70,000″.
The attendant and those who were near cracked up.
The flamboyant Luo grandma is back.
This time around, she was filmed in an airport just before boarding a plane.
Interviewer: “Nowadays you are travelling a lot with the plane.”
Grandma: “Not plane, but planes”.
Interviewer: “Where are you going?”
Grandma: “I’m going to pick a charger I forget somewhere.”
The hilarious shosh has become an online sensation.
